Teaching Experience in detail in Class 12 Tuition
My teaching experience in Class 12 Home Science has been a fulfilling journey built on patience, understanding, and a genuine connection with students. Over the years, I have taught the full range of Class 12 Home Science chapters, guiding students through concepts like Work, Livelihood and Career, Clinical Nutrition, Public Health, Food Quality and Safety, Early Childhood Care, Support Services for children and the elderly, as well as Fabric and Fashion-related units. What makes my experience meaningful is not just subject knowledge, but the human touch I bring to every class. I understand that each student learns differently, and I take the time to listen to their concerns, adjust the pace, simplify difficult topics, and make them feel supported. My approach is friendly yet structured—I use real-life examples, simple language, and relatable situations so students can easily connect theory with everyday life. Whether it is explaining nutrition labels, analyzing food adulteration cases, breaking down government schemes like ICDS or POSHAN, or showing how design principles work in clothing, I ensure students see the purpose behind what they’re learning. I also help them develop confidence by encouraging questions and creating a safe, comfortable atmosphere where they never hesitate to express doubts. Many of my students tell me they feel motivated, understood, and valued, which is something I truly cherish about teaching. I focus strongly on exam preparation through mind maps, question banks, past-year papers, and weekly revision tests, so they feel fully prepared for the board exam. But more than marks, I want them to carry the life skills that Home Science teaches—awareness, empathy, decision-making, and practical understanding. Watching them grow, improve, and believe in themselves is the most rewarding part of my teaching experience. With every batch, I aim to guide not just their academics, but also their confidence, discipline, and overall well-being, making learning a positive and enriching experience for each student.
